Transaction 3cf05852ec12489dad15ff3393e90095990b08ebb9ddd43b942f2c7d98003ce2

block
b5a6ca387091b4e893155fab95e600f1a3e55fc1ef2aa88f8910f1726f37eb54

1 Input

23 Outputs